Ehsan's Analysis
AI tool DAU/MAU is rapidly segmenting into two tiers: "daily driver" tools (GitHub Copilot 55%+, Grammarly 50%+, ChatGPT 35-40%) and "occasional use" tools (Midjourney 15%, Jasper 20%, most AI writing tools 10-20%). The daily drivers share one characteristic: they are embedded in a daily workflow (IDE, email, browser). The occasional tools require a separate tab, a separate intent, a separate workflow. No amount of notification engineering will push an occasional tool to daily-driver status — the architecture of how and where the tool is accessed determines the ceiling. The AI DAU/MAU lesson: if your tool is not currently achieving 30%+ DAU/MAU, the fix is not "better engagement features." The fix is embedding your tool into a workflow the user already performs daily. Grammarly's browser extension strategy was the right move a decade ago and remains the correct playbook for AI tools today.
